  • Abstract
    We formulate the problem of detecting reflectional symmetries as the problem of minimising an asymmetric energy term. The local minima of the asymmetric energy correspond to the reflectional symmetric axes of an object. Typical experiments show the correctness and the robustness of the proposed technique
